Understanding Fuel Consumption in Construction Simulator 4

In the game, various construction vehicles and machinery consume fuel at different rates. Knowing how each piece of equipment uses fuel helps you plan your operations more effectively. Factors that influence fuel consumption include the type of vehicle, load weight, and driving habits.

Tips for Efficient Fuel Usage

  • Choose Fuel-Efficient Vehicles: Opt for machinery that offers better fuel economy to reduce overall consumption.
  • Operate Smoothly: Avoid sudden accelerations and abrupt stops, which can increase fuel usage.
  • Plan Your Routes: Minimize travel distances by planning efficient routes for transporting materials and moving equipment.
  • Maintain Equipment: Regular maintenance, such as checking tire pressure and engine health, ensures optimal fuel efficiency.
  • Use Fuel Additives: When available, fuel additives can improve combustion and reduce consumption.

Cost-Saving Strategies

Beyond just reducing fuel consumption, implementing broader strategies can lead to significant cost savings in the game:

  • Monitor Fuel Usage: Keep track of fuel consumption to identify inefficiencies and adjust operations accordingly.
  • Bulk Purchase Fuel: Buying fuel in larger quantities can often secure discounts, lowering overall costs.
  • Prioritize Tasks: Complete high-priority projects quickly to reduce idle time and unnecessary fuel use.
  • Upgrade Equipment: Invest in newer machinery with better fuel efficiency to save money over time.
